Personal reflections of Vera A Summers, best known for her long tenure as the Headmistress of the Presbyterian Ladies' College (PLC) in Perth, a position she held from 1934 until her retirement. The Light of Other Days covers her upbringing, her educational journey, and her observations of life in Australia.
